Market Overview
TPU films are thermoplastic elastomers that combine the properties of rubber and plastic. They are widely used in protective films, surface coatings, waterproof membranes, and functional textiles. Their strength, elasticity, chemical resistance, and recyclability make them ideal for both industrial and consumer applications.
Key Market Trends
-
Surging Demand in Automotive Interiors and Paint Protection
-
TPU films are widely used in car seat covers, instrument panels, and paint protection films due to their excellent durability and self-healing properties.
-
-
Rapid Expansion in the Medical Sector
-
The biocompatibility, breathability, and chemical resistance of TPU films make them suitable for wound care dressings, surgical drapes, and medical wearables.
-
-
Sustainable Alternatives to PVC
-
With regulations restricting the use of PVC and phthalates, TPU films are emerging as an eco-friendly alternative due to their non-toxic and recyclable nature.
-
-
Growth in Wearable Electronics and Smart Textiles
-
TPU films are being used in flexible electronics, fitness bands, and smart garments thanks to their stretchability and resistance to sweat and environmental factors.

Challenges in the TPU Films Market
-
High Production Costs
-
Compared to PVC pipes or PE films, TPU films are relatively expensive, which may limit adoption in cost-sensitive markets.
-
-
Raw Material Price Volatility
-
Fluctuating prices of raw materials like MDI and polyols can affect the pricing structure of TPU films.
-
-
Processing Complexity
-
TPU films require precise temperature control and processing techniques, which can be a barrier for smaller manufacturers.
-
-
Limited Availability in Developing Markets
-
Lack of local production and supply chain infrastructure can restrict access to TPU films in emerging regions.
